University of Sussex Library

Are you wanting to study outside of Varndean College library hours? Why not sign up for a membership to the University of Sussex library...it's a great place to study and is open 24hrs a day 7 days a week!  The membership will allow you to study in the library and use the books (but not borrow any). Download a membership form then bring it to us and we'll sign it for you.
